Handover Note — Project Wrenfield

Hi all — passing Wrenfield over to Director Calloway as I move to the Eastport office. Quick honesty: the rollout is running about two quarters behind, mostly vendor delays on the Quillon module. Branch managers, keep staff expectations modest for now. Calloway will recirculate the timeline once she's reviewed the plan below.

board note of tagug-hahag: Praionax Logistics is in early talks to buy Julaxek Group for about $36.3 million. The Julmir launch date is March 1, and nothing goes to the press before then.

## Changed defaults

Heads up: the Ledgerline tax-rate lookup cache now defaults to a 15-minute TTL instead of 24 hours. Turns out rates in the Veldt County sandbox were going stale mid-demo, which was embarrassing. Eviction is now LRU rather than FIFO, and the cache warms on boot. If you're reviewing, check that nothing hardcodes the old TTL. The new defaults land as follows.

deployment values, bajop-taweg:
holwyn:
  log_level: debug
  metrics_host: metrics.holwyn.zemvarsys.internal
  pool_size: 32

Capacity note for the Wrenfield tile prefetcher, for review before the Q3 rollout. At peak, the prefetcher pulls roughly 40k tiles per minute from the Almsworth edge cluster, and the ring buffer sizing assumes a 95th-percentile fetch latency of 180ms. If we overshoot the concurrency cap, upstream rate limiting kicks in and retries amplify load. Please sanity-check the math against staging traces. The constants we propose shipping are as follows.

tuning constants:
RATE_LIMITS = {
    "zorael": 10,
    "oliix": 1,
    "holix": 2,
    "quenix": 10,
}

## Runbook: N+1 fix rollout

Quick note for the sync: the Pindrop API was hammering the database because every GraphQL resolver fetched authors one at a time. We added a batching dataloader and query-depth caps. Latency on the feed query dropped roughly 80%. If you're debugging regressions, the batching behavior is controlled by the values below.

settings of bagaf-kaweg:
druix:
  pin: 8732
  tenant: briath
  seal: seal_c9896419
  metrics_host: metrics.druix.paliqcorp.internal
  standby_team: quenvan
  escalation: eliael-ralys
  nonce: 335c6a